Class HotSwapper


  • public class HotSwapper
    extends java.lang.Object
    A utility class for dynamically reloading a class by the Java Platform Debugger Architecture (JPDA), or HotSwap. It works only with JDK 1.4 and later.

    Note: The new definition of the reloaded class must declare the same set of methods and fields as the original definition. The schema change between the original and new definitions is not allowed by the JPDA.

    To use this class, the JVM must be launched with the following command line options:

    For Java 1.4,

    java -Xdebug -Xrunjdwp:transport=dt_socket,server=y,suspend=n,address=8000

    For Java 5,

    java -agentlib:jdwp=transport=dt_socket,server=y,suspend=n,address=8000

    Note that 8000 is the port number used by HotSwapper. Any port number can be specified. Since HotSwapper does not launch another JVM for running a target application, this port number is used only for inter-thread communication.

    Furthermore, JAVA_HOME/lib/tools.jar must be included in the class path.

    Using HotSwapper is easy. See the following example:

     CtClass clazz = ...
     byte[] classFile = clazz.toBytecode();
     HotSwapper hs = new HostSwapper(8000);  // 8000 is a port number.
     hs.reload("Test", classFile);
     

    reload() first unload the Test class and load a new version of the Test class. classFile is a byte array containing the new contents of the class file for the Test class. The developers can repatedly call reload() on the same HotSwapper object so that they can reload a number of classes.

    HotSwap depends on the debug agent to perform hot-swapping but it is reported that the debug agent is buggy under massively multithreaded environments. If you encounter a problem, try HotSwapAgent.

    • Method Detail

      • reload

        public void reload​(java.lang.String className,
                           byte[] classFile)
        Reloads a class.
        Parameters:
        className - the fully-qualified class name.
        classFile - the contents of the class file.
      • reload

        public void reload​(java.util.Map<java.lang.String,​byte[]> classFiles)
        Reloads a class.
        Parameters:
        classFiles - a map between fully-qualified class names and class files. The type of the class names is String and the type of the class files is byte[].
